SQL/MP Version Management Guide

Contents
Compaq NonStop™ SQL/MP Version Management Guide429833-001
iv
7. Version Compatibility for SQL Programs
Version 300 or Newer Utilities and Newer Version Software 6-11
7. Version Compatibility for SQL Programs
When to Modify and Recompile Programs 7-1
SQL Statements That Cause Version Errors
7-1
RELEASE1 and RELEASE2 Options in Older Version Programs
7-2
Developing Version Independent SQL Programs
7-3
Version Independent Statements and Directives
7-3
Version Independence and Existing SQL Programs
7-3
Version Independent SQL Data Structures
7-4
SQL Compilation for Version Independence
7-7
Host Language Compilation for Version Independence
7-7
SQL Compilation in a Mixed Version Network
7-7
Reverting to an Older Version
7-8
Reverting to an Older Release
7-9
Migrating to a Newer Version
7-11
Using Parallel Execution Plans in a Mixed Version Network
7-14
SQL Execution in a Mixed Version Network
7-15
SQL Execution and Fallback Nodes
7-16
Execution Performance in Mixed Version Networks
7-17
Program Invalidation in Mixed Version Network
7-18
A. Summary of Feature, Catalog, and Data Structure Changes
Features Introduced by Different Versions A-1
Version 1 Features
A-1
Version 2 Features
A-1
Version 300 Features
A-2
Version 310 Features
A-3
Version 315 Features
A-3
Version 335 Features
A-3
Version 345 Features
A-3
Version 350 Features
A-3
Compiler Options
A-4
Features Used in Programs
A-4